MultipartContent.CreateContentReadStreamAsync Metod
Definition
Viktigt
En del information gäller för förhandsversionen av en produkt och kan komma att ändras avsevärt innan produkten blir allmänt tillgänglig. Microsoft lämnar inga garantier, uttryckliga eller underförstådda, avseende informationen som visas här.
Överlagringar
| Name | Description |
|---|---|
| CreateContentReadStreamAsync() |
Serialiserar HTTP-innehållet till en dataström med hjälp av kodningen multipart/* som en asynkron åtgärd. |
| CreateContentReadStreamAsync(CancellationToken) |
Serialiserar HTTP-innehållet till en dataström med hjälp av kodningen multipart/* som en asynkron åtgärd. |
CreateContentReadStreamAsync()
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
Serialiserar HTTP-innehållet till en dataström med hjälp av kodningen multipart/* som en asynkron åtgärd.
protected:
override System::Threading::Tasks::Task<System::IO::Stream ^> ^ CreateContentReadStreamAsync();
protected override System.Threading.Tasks.Task<System.IO.Stream> CreateContentReadStreamAsync();
override this.CreateContentReadStreamAsync : unit -> System.Threading.Tasks.Task<System.IO.Stream>
Protected Overrides Function CreateContentReadStreamAsync () As Task(Of Stream)
Returer
Aktivitetsobjektet som representerar den asynkrona åtgärden.
Kommentarer
Den här metoden åsidosätter HttpContent.CreateContentReadStreamAsync för att använda en anpassad ström som innehåller en matris, där varje HTTP-innehåll och dess gräns kodas och serialiseras till en MemoryStream instans.
Den här åtgärden kommer inte att blockeras. Det returnerade objektet slutförs Task<TResult> när allt innehåll har skrivits till minnesströmmen.
När åtgärden är Task<TResult>.Result klar innehåller egenskapen för det returnerade aktivitetsobjektet dataströmmen som representerar det HTTP-kodade HTTP-innehållet med flera delar/* . Den returnerade dataströmmen kan sedan användas för att läsa innehållet med hjälp av olika stream-API:er.
Gäller för
CreateContentReadStreamAsync(CancellationToken)
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
- Källa:
- MultipartContent.cs
Serialiserar HTTP-innehållet till en dataström med hjälp av kodningen multipart/* som en asynkron åtgärd.
protected:
override System::Threading::Tasks::Task<System::IO::Stream ^> ^ CreateContentReadStreamAsync(System::Threading::CancellationToken cancellationToken);
protected override System.Threading.Tasks.Task<System.IO.Stream> CreateContentReadStreamAsync(System.Threading.CancellationToken cancellationToken);
override this.CreateContentReadStreamAsync : System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.IO.Stream>
Protected Overrides Function CreateContentReadStreamAsync (cancellationToken As CancellationToken) As Task(Of Stream)
Parametrar
- cancellationToken
- CancellationToken
Annulleringstoken för att avbryta åtgärden.
Returer
Aktivitetsobjektet som representerar den asynkrona åtgärden.
Undantag
Annulleringstoken avbröts. Det här undantaget lagras i den returnerade aktiviteten.
Kommentarer
Den här metoden åsidosätter HttpContent.CreateContentReadStreamAsync för att använda en anpassad ström som innehåller en matris, där varje HTTP-innehåll och dess gräns kodas och serialiseras till en MemoryStream instans.
Den här åtgärden kommer inte att blockeras. Det returnerade objektet slutförs Task<TResult> när allt innehåll har skrivits till minnesströmmen.
När åtgärden är Task<TResult>.Result klar innehåller egenskapen för det returnerade aktivitetsobjektet dataströmmen som representerar det HTTP-kodade HTTP-innehållet med flera delar/* . Den returnerade dataströmmen kan sedan användas för att läsa innehållet med hjälp av olika stream-API:er.